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
529 25126 2890547 069712 81523247360
9859 258372 77900
9859 258372 77900
350823 61181 0474 99203
All about undefined
Interested in learning more?
9859 258372 77900
350823 61181 0474 99203
See more
698704 14669 531253
17750 3605 847 14208553
See more
093 41 291232
510772 4581905 6686
See more